Understanding Cybercrime in the Digital Ticketing Space

In an era where digital transactions dominate, the rise of cybercrime has increasingly targeted various sectors, including the online ticketing industry. A recent case involving a cybercrime crew that stole and resold over 900 digital tickets to Taylor Swift concerts highlights the vulnerabilities inherent in this digital marketplace. This incident not only underscores the sophistication of cybercriminals but also emphasizes the importance of robust security measures for both consumers and ticketing platforms.

Digital ticketing has revolutionized how we purchase and access events. With just a few clicks, fans can secure their seats to concerts, sports events, and theater performances. However, this convenience comes with its own set of challenges. Cybercriminals exploit weaknesses in online systems, often using phishing, malware, and other tactics to gain unauthorized access to accounts and steal sensitive information. In the case of the Swift concert tickets, the cybercrime crew likely employed such methods to infiltrate ticketing platforms and siphon off a large number of tickets.

When we delve into the mechanics of how these cybercriminals operate, it becomes clear that their methods are both clever and varied. Typically, they start by identifying vulnerabilities in ticketing websites or using social engineering techniques to trick individuals into revealing their login credentials. Once they gain access, these criminals can manipulate ticket inventories, creating a false appearance of availability, and then resell the stolen tickets on various third-party marketplaces at inflated prices. This not only leads to financial losses for consumers but also damages the reputation of legitimate ticketing platforms and artists.

The underlying principles of cybersecurity applicable in this context are critical to understanding how to combat such threats. Cybersecurity involves protecting systems, networks, and programs from digital attacks. Key practices include implementing strong authentication measures, such as two-factor authentication (2FA), which adds an extra layer of security by requiring users to provide two forms of identification before accessing their accounts. Additionally, regular security audits, software updates, and user education on recognizing phishing attempts are essential steps in mitigating these risks.

Moreover, ticketing platforms are increasingly adopting advanced technologies such as blockchain to enhance security and transparency. Blockchain technology can create an immutable record of ticket ownership, making it nearly impossible for stolen tickets to be resold without detection. This approach not only protects consumers but also helps maintain the integrity of the ticketing ecosystem.
